Quick Summary
The Department of Veterans Affairs (VA), Network Contract Office 02, is soliciting bids for HVAC system improvements at the James J. Peters VA Medical Center in Bronx, NY. This Service-Disabled Veteran-Owned Small Business (SDVOSB) Set-Aside project, titled "Improve OR and SPD HVAC," involves comprehensive upgrades to the Operating Room (OR) and Sterile Processing Department (SPD) HVAC systems. Bids are due February 18, 2026, at 10:00 AM EST.
Scope of Work
This construction project (Project Number 526-23-133) requires labor, material, and supervision to enhance HVAC systems. Key objectives include:
- Installation of new rooftop chilled water systems: One for the OR area (AH-16) and a backup for the SPD area (AH-02), designed to meet ASHRAE standards for humidity and cooling. Two backup chillers with variable chilled water flow are required.
- HVAC Modifications: Upgrades to existing AH-16 and AH-02 units, including new cooling coils and potential heat pipe recovery systems.
- Structural & Architectural Work: Demolition, new dunnage construction, reinforcement of steel beams, concrete pads, roofing repairs, firestopping, and painting.
- Mechanical Upgrades: Replacement of a 190-ton chiller with a 290-ton system for OR AHU-16, and installation of a new 140-ton system for SPD AHU-02. Propylene glycol will be used for freeze protection.
- Electrical Work: New panels and feeders for chillers and pumps.
- System Integration: All new HVAC equipment controls must integrate with the existing Building Automation System (BAS).
- Specific Equipment: Brand Name or Equal specifications are provided for York Air Cooled Scroll Chiller Units (min 170 tons) and Armstrong Twin Centrifugal Chilled Water Pumps, requiring bidders to meet salient characteristics for substitutions.
Contract Details
- Contract Type: Firm-Fixed Price.
- Magnitude: Estimated between $5,000,000 and $10,000,000.
- Period of Performance: 360 calendar days from Notice to Proceed (NTP), excluding equipment lead times.
- Personnel Requirements: A full-time site superintendent and a Project Manager, both with a minimum of 5 years of HVAC project experience, are mandatory.
- Project Management Platform: Contractors must utilize the VISN 2 Autodesk Build Construction management platform (ACC) for all project correspondence and submissions. Mandatory training is required.
- Place of Performance: James J. Peters VA Medical Center, Bronx, NY.
